Transaction 0c81918030fee81d431b60f19130ca1b76337afaadc71768c37142a8a2f37a29

1 Input
2 Outputs
  • 0c81918030fee81d431b60f19130ca1b76337afaadc71768c37142a8a2f37a29:0
  • value  22029774
    address  33RHMVNjaVEmMusz6bRLPMSpX9T6XBFpoG
  • 0c81918030fee81d431b60f19130ca1b76337afaadc71768c37142a8a2f37a29:1
  • value  3147000
    address  1pwdzKbdkS2dP4KsCCg6qTWUbhabU2kwE